Organisations have been facing challenges in successful implementation of advanced Information Systems (IS). Despite the important role of project champions in IS implementation success, extant research has yet reached conclusive results as to the champion impact. Through an in-depth case study on a large-scale IS implementation, the study offers insights into salient factors that might have constrained champion influence on implementation outcomes.
